NVIDIA DLSS 4 Multi Frame Generation Is Coming Soon to MechWarrior 5: Clans and New World: Aeternum

May 6, 2025 at 09:00am EDT
NVIDIA DLSS 4

The latest PC games to receive support for NVIDIA DLSS 4 Multi Frame Generation are MechWarrior 5: Clans, New World: Aeternum, and Spirit of the North 2.

MechWarrior 5: Clans is the Unreal Engine 5-powered single-player and co-op campaign focused spin-off of MechWarrior 5. The game launched in October 2024 with support for NVIDIA DLSS 3 Frame Generation; tomorrow, with the debut of the Ghost Bear: Flash Storm story-based DLC, Clans will be updated to support NVIDIA DLSS 4 Multi Frame Generation, enabling much faster frame rates on GeForce RTX 50 Series graphics cards. Moreover, the NVIDIA app override functionality will be updated to allow users to manually upgrade the existing NVIDIA DLSS Super Resolution CNN model to the newest transformer one for improved image quality.

In exactly a week from today, Amazon Games will launch Season 8 - Season of the Divide for its MMORPG New World: Aeternum. The new Season will introduce the new Outpost Rush map Coral Divide, Capture The Flag maps, a new 3v3 Arena map, seasonal events, limited-time world events featuring iconic bosses from the dungeons, the barbershop, and several combat updates included tuned aim assist for controller users. New World: Aeternum will also now default to using DirectX 12 on Steam, and the developers have improved visuals and performance on NVIDIA GPUs thanks to the addition of NVIDIA DLSS 4 Multi Frame Generation.

In two days, the third-person adventure sequel Spirit of the North 2 will let players once again wander in a mysterious world as a lonely fox. This game will support NVIDIA DLSS 4 Multi Frame Generation from day one.

There are also PC games that still adopt just the regular NVIDIA DLSS Super Resolution. For example, the realistic multiplayer first-person shooter game Bodycam was recently updated to support DLSS SR, and Frame Generation will be added soon. Bossa's cooperative open world survival game adventure, Lost Skies, recently launched on Steam Early Access with DLSS Super Resolution integration.

The side-scrolling action RPG Mandragora: Whispers of the Witch Tree also featured NVIDIA DLSS SR support when it launched on Steam, and the same goes for the first-person horror adventure Necrophosis. The latter game also offers a demo to check out ahead of the purchase.
